Hwo do I adjust the size of a photobucket picture to cover an entire myspace background?

I'm designing my own myspace layout, and I have the pic that I want to use, but it's off photobucket, and it's too small. I don't want to just put it in one spot of my profile, or to tile it... I want to make it big enough to cover the entire background of my layout. How do I do this? The resizer on photobucket doesn't make it big enough



Hwo do I adjust the size of a photobucket picture to cover an entire myspace background?

It won't work. When you stretch an image larger than it's dimensions allow, what you'll get as a result is a stretched out, pixelated, %26amp; blurry picture that will look horrible on your background.



Your only option is to try to find that image in a larger size, or pick another one.
